Stool made from a traffic cone I noticed that in many cities in japan, the distance between individuals is growing, and there are spaces where people can feel warmth and relaxation. I recognized the need for flexible, adaptable furniture that could be freely placed throughout the city. like traffic cones. I melted traffic cones resin to create a stool with a unique character. By introducing furniture that is accessible to everyone, my goal is to add individuality to the urban landscape, blur the boundaries between private and public spaces, and foster richer, more meaningful interactions among people.
